I was recording a meeting yesterday with my Zoom H2 and found at the end of the meeting that the recorder was frozen - display on, but wouldn't respond to button presses. Turned unit off, then back on and now I have no display - just a totally blank screen. Backlight works with button presses and the unit will record and play back, but the display is blank. Anyone else encounter this issue? Thanks, Pete Bansen Truckee, California |
